When the vehicle speed sensor fails or the wiring harness prevents signal transmission, the speedometer is the first thing that will stop functioning properly. This can be an intermittent issue where the speedometer only works occasionally, the speedometer may cease all function, or the speedometer may read erratically or incorrectly. Also, the traction control and anti lock brake warning lights specific to each vehicle may be illuminated, depending on the design of those systems. You may notice the vehicle hesitate to accelerate, cruise control will not function properly, and the vehicle may not shift properly through all of the gears.
In the event that a wheel speed sensor fails, the ABS, traction control system (TCS) and manufacturer specific stability control system lights will illuminate, informing the driver that the systems are disabled. The vehicle will be more prone to tire slip, and normal driving patterns may need to be adjusted to correct for the loss of computer control. On older vehicle's, the speedometer can be affected, causing illumination of the check engine light as well.
The cruise control switch can cause complete failure of the cruise control feature, but in a lucky scenario only partial functionality will be lost. This means that the cruise control may come on, but that it will not increase in speed automatically, or the cancel button does not work leading the driver to cancel cruise control with the foot brake. In some vehicles, the cruise control light may illuminate, or a warning message may be displayed due to lack of functionality.
To effectively diagnose the cruise control issue in your 2023 Volkswagen Atlas Cross Sport, begin with a systematic approach that prioritizes simpler checks before delving into more complex diagnostics. Start by inspecting the cruise control fuse in the fuse box, as a blown fuse is a common and easily fixable problem that can disrupt functionality. Next, examine the cruise control buttons on the steering wheel to ensure they are operational, as malfunctioning buttons can prevent the system from engaging. Following this, verify the speed sensor's performance, since it is essential for maintaining the set speed; a faulty sensor can lead to erratic behavior. Utilizing an OBD-II scanner to check for error codes can provide valuable insights into any underlying issues. Additionally, ensure that all brake lights are functioning properly, as faulty brake lights can inadvertently disable the cruise control system. If your vehicle has vacuum lines, inspect them for leaks, which can affect older models. If these steps do not resolve the issue, consulting a qualified mechanic is advisable, as they possess the expertise and tools necessary for a thorough diagnosis and repair. When troubleshooting the cruise control system in a 2023 Volkswagen Atlas Cross Sport, it's essential to understand the common problems that may lead to its malfunction. One frequent issue is a faulty speed sensor, which can disrupt the system's ability to detect the vehicle's speed accurately, preventing it from engaging or maintaining speed. Additionally, problems with the brake light switch can interfere with the cruise control's operation, as this switch is designed to disengage the system when the brake pedal is pressed. If the switch is malfunctioning, it may not allow the cruise control to activate or disengage correctly. Another potential culprit is a throttle control malfunction, which can stem from a faulty throttle position sensor or issues with the electronic throttle control unit, affecting the system's ability to maintain speed. It's also wise to check for blown fuses related to the cruise control system, as a simple fuse replacement could resolve the issue. Lastly, software glitches within the vehicle's onboard computer can disrupt cruise control functionality, and updating or resetting the system may restore normal operation.
